Is Oceanview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is extremely safe. Oceanview in Ponte Vedra Beach, FL has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 79, which is 21%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Ponte Vedra Beach average (crime index 55), Oceanview is 24% higher in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, assault is the most elevated concern (index: 135, 35% above average), while robbery is the lowest risk (index: 6).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
